Directions

  1. In blender, blend all ingredients about 1 minute until smooth.
  2. Pour into eight 3-ounce, wax-coated paper cups. (Like Dixie Cups).
  3. Place in shallow pan and insert a wooden popsicle stick or plastic spoon into the center of each.
  4. Freeze until firm, about 4 hours.
  5. After pops are frozen, they can be transferred to a reclosable plastic bag for freezer storage.
  6. To release pops from cups, dip briefly into hot water up to rim of cup.
